The Sun Hydraulics FCEBMBV (FCEBMBV) is a fixed orifice, pressure-compensated flow control valve equipped with a reverse flow check, designed to provide precise flow regulation for meter-in or meter-out applications. This model is highly effective in scenarios with wide pressure fluctuations. It features an integral high-capacity check valve that allows unrestricted flow from port 2 to port 1. The flow setting for this valve is specified by the user and set at the factory, with a factory-set accuracy within 10% of the requested setting. The sharp-edged orifice design minimizes variations in flow due to changes in fluid viscosity. This cartridge valve is physically and functionally interchangeable with other two-port flow control cartridges of the same frame size, although extension dimensions may vary. It offers a tuneable control option that provides up to 22% variation from the nominal factory preset flow by turning the adjustment clockwise to increase the setting. Designed for corrosive environments, it comes with options for external stainless steel components (model code suffix AP) or zinc-nickel plated components (suffix LH). The FCEBMBV incorporates Sun's floating style construction to reduce the risk of internal parts binding due to excessive installation torque or machining variations. The valve fits into a T16A cavity and belongs to Series 3, boasting a capacity of 25 gpm (95 L/min) and a maximum operating pressure of 5000 psi (350 bar). Its installation requires a torque between 150-160 lbf ft (203-217 Nm), and it has specific hex sizes for various adjustments. This model weighs approximately 1 pound (0.45 kg) and uses Viton seal kits for optimal performance.

Fixed-orifice, pressure-compensated flow controls with reverse-flow check provide precise flow regulation for meter-in or meter-out applications where there may be wide pressure fluctuations. An integral high-capacity check valve provides unrestricted flow from port 2 to port 1. The flow setting is specified by the user and is set at the factory.
- Customer must specify a flow rating. Factory set flow ratings are within +/- 10% of the requested setting.
- The sharp-edged orifice design minimizes flow variations due to viscosity changes.
- All 2-port flow control cartridges are physically and functionally interchangeable (i.e. same flow path, same cavity for a given frame size). However, cartridge extension dimensions from the mounting surface may vary.
- The tuneable control option provides +/- 22% variation from the nominal factory pre-set flow. Turn the adjustment clockwise to increase.
- Corrosion resistant cartridge valves are intended for use in corrosive environments and are identified by the model code suffix /AP for external stainless steel components, or /LH for external zinc-nickel plated components. - Incorporates the Sun floating style construction to minimize the possibility of internal parts binding due to excessive installation torque and/or cavity/cartridge machining variations.
| Cavity | T-16A |
| Series | 3 |
| Capacity | 25 gpm95 L/min. |
| Maximum Operating Pressure | 5000 psi350 bar |
| Valve Hex Size | 1 1/4 in.31,8 mm |
| Valve Installation Torque | 150 - 160 lbf ft203 - 217 Nm |
| Adjustment Screw Internal Hex Size | 5/32 in.4 mm |
| Locknut Hex Size | 9/16 in.15 mm |
| Locknut Torque | 80 - 90 lbf in.9 - 10 Nm |
| Model Weight | 1.00 lb0,45 kg |
| Seal kit - Cartridge | Viton: 990-016-006 |
